How does Shakespeare use languageĀ to convey his ideas about fate in Act 1 Scene 4 of Romeo And Juliet:

Shakespeare uses metaphor to convey his idea that Romeo is controlled by higher power, like god. He does this by having Romeo refer to himself as a vessel which is being captained by god. ” He that hath steerage of my course, direct my sail!” This proves that Shakespeare is referring to God because the captain is the helmsman a ship who directs its course. Romeo ha decided in spite of his misgivings to take the risk of following his fate
